To protect our website and online forms from spam, fraud, and automated abuse, we use Google reCAPTCHA v3 (a Google Cloud security service).
How reCAPTCHA v3 works
reCAPTCHA v3 is typically invisible (it does not require you to click a checkbox). It assesses interactions on our website and returns a risk score that helps us decide whether a form submission or interaction appears legitimate.

Legal basis (GDPR)
Where GDPR applies, we rely on legitimate interests (Article 6(1)(f)) to run reCAPTCHA v3 in order to protect our website, forms, and customers from spam, fraud, and abuse. You may object to this processing in certain circumstances (see Section 12).

Because we provide international relocation services and use global service providers, your personal information may be transferred to and processed in countries outside New Zealand (and outside the UK/EEA/Switzerland where applicable).
Where GDPR applies, we will take appropriate steps to protect international transfers, which may include using recognised transfer mechanisms (such as standard contractual clauses) and implementing suitable safeguards.
